Browse Source

顶部导航

master_hella_20240701
yufei0306 8 months ago
parent
commit
b085371136
  1. 15
      src/layout/components/CategoryHeader.vue

15
src/layout/components/CategoryHeader.vue

@ -45,15 +45,17 @@ export default defineComponent({
// backgroundColor="var(--left-menu-bg-color)" // backgroundColor="var(--left-menu-bg-color)"
// textColor="var(--left-menu-text-color)" // textColor="var(--left-menu-text-color)"
return () => ( return () => (
<div <ElMenu
id={`${variables.namespace}-tool-header`} id={`${variables.namespace}-tool-header`}
popperOffset={16}
class={[ class={[
prefixCls, prefixCls,
'h-[var(--top-category-height)] relative px-[var(--top-tool-p-x)] flex items-center justify-between', 'h-[var(--top-category-height)] relative px-[var(--top-tool-p-x)] flex items-center justify-between',
'dark:bg-[var(--el-bg-color)]' 'dark:bg-[var(--el-bg-color)]',
{
'width':'200px'
}
]} ]}
>
<ElMenu style="width:100%"
mode="horizontal" mode="horizontal"
backgroundColor="white" backgroundColor="white"
textColor="var(--left-menu-bg-color)" textColor="var(--left-menu-bg-color)"
@ -69,7 +71,6 @@ export default defineComponent({
appStore.setCategoryRoutePath(categoryRouters[0].path) appStore.setCategoryRoutePath(categoryRouters[0].path)
} }
{/* default: () => renderMenuTitle(onlyOneChild ? onlyOneChild?.meta : meta) */} {/* default: () => renderMenuTitle(onlyOneChild ? onlyOneChild?.meta : meta) */}
return categoryRouters.map((v) => { return categoryRouters.map((v) => {
const meta = (v.meta ?? {}) as RouteMeta const meta = (v.meta ?? {}) as RouteMeta
@ -89,9 +90,7 @@ export default defineComponent({
}) })
} }
}} }}
</ElMenu> </ElMenu>
</div>
) )
} }
}) })

Loading…
Cancel
Save